

It is with deep sorrow that we announce the passing of Jean-Yves Franher Charlot “Jay”, 52, who died on Wednesday, March 12, 2025, at Saint Elizabeth Medical Center in Boston after a long and courageous battle with cancer.
Jay was the beloved husband of Shela D. Charlot. The loving father of Jonathan and Jayson Charlot and the proud grandfather of Emiliana Desire Charlot.
Born in Port-au-Prince, Haiti Jay is the son of Leide Amestanie Dery, and the late Aristide Charlot. He was raised and educated in Port-au-Prince, Haiti, where he developed his passion for music, electronics, culture, geography, and learning about the world.
In his early years, Jay worked as a teller at Victory Stores. He then worked for many years as a valued field engineer at Omnicell. His dedication and warm personality left a lasting impression on those who had the pleasure of working with him.
Jay was a vibrant and generous spirit, known for his wonderful sense of humor and his knack for giving everyone a memorable nickname. He loved food, music and dancing Kompa, and his joy for life was infectious to all around him.
A true lover of everything related to technology and team sports in general. Jay’s love for basketball and baseball was unmatched, and he was an avid fan of both the Miami Heat and the Boston Red Sox Teams. He took great pride in his knowledge of geography, impressing everyone with his ability to connect via radio satellite with different countries around the world. He was an eternal optimist with a positive outlook on life, no matter the circumstances.
